NextFin News - NVIDIA Corporation, a world leader in GPU technologies, officially announced on December 3, 2025, the expansion of its Deep Learning Super Sampling (DLSS) 4 technology to more games, notably including 'Where Winds Meet,' a Wuxia-themed open-world action RPG set in tenth-century China. The game, developed by Everstone Studio and globally released this year, now supports DLSS 4 with Multi Frame Generation, delivering up to a 3.9x frame rate improvement at 4K resolution, particularly on the cutting-edge GeForce RTX 5090 GPU. Alongside 'Where Winds Meet,' titles such as 'Forest Doesn't Care' and the upcoming 'HITMAN World of Assassination – Eminem vs. Slim Shady Elusive Target Mission' have adopted NVIDIA's latest AI-driven rendering tech.

The enhancement was part of NVIDIA's broader The Season of RTX campaign, which also features giveaways including a uniquely custom-wrapped ARC Raiders-themed GeForce RTX 5090 Founders Edition graphics card. To amplify demand and community engagement, NVIDIA is leveraging social media channels and promotional activities, giving away game keys, Steam Cash, and hardware prizes. These marketing efforts aim to stimulate uptake of DLSS-enabled games and increase sales of its RTX 50 Series GPUs.

This DLSS update applies Multi Frame Generation, a novel AI-powered technique that synthesizes high-quality frames efficiently, significantly improving frame rates without compromising visual fidelity. While DLSS Frame Generation doubles frames per second on GeForce RTX 40 Series GPUs, DLSS Super Resolution benefits all GeForce RTX owners. Additionally, NVIDIA Reflex technology integration reduces input latency up to 53%, optimizing responsiveness during competitive play.

The deployment of DLSS 4 in 'Where Winds Meet' elevates the title to Steam's Top 5 most played games, reflecting strong market reception and signaling the growing importance of AI-enhanced rendering solutions in AAA and indie games alike. 'Where Winds Meet' itself is a narrative-driven, large-scale game emphasizing immersive exploration and martial arts combat, characteristics well suited for showcasing DLSS's graphical and performance benefits.

The strategic extension of DLSS 4 into diverse gaming genres underscores NVIDIA's commitment to technological innovation and ecosystem expansion. Since DLSS's inception, it has continuously evolved through multiple iterations, with version 4 now integrating advanced transformer-based AI models for improved frame synthesis and image quality. This innovation addresses critical industry challenges such as the balancing act between computational demand and high-resolution, ray-traced visuals, which are increasingly standard in contemporary game development.
